T h E R O m E C AVA L I E R I A RT CO L L E C T I O N
Baroque and Venetian masterpieces
worthy of a museum.
One wall is adorned with a 1720s tapestry, The triumph of Mars, created by brothers and famed Flemish weavers, Vabain and Daniel Leyniers. At eight metres long, it is an extremely rare piece.

Cesare Zocchi (1875-1922) created this white marble statue of Minos, King of Crete, who was punished by Poseidon for his betrayal and sent to the Underworld to become one of the two guardians of Hell.
